President Mahinda Rajapaksa in a message to US President Barack Obama
yesterday, condemned the Boston bomb attacks while conveying his
condolences over the loss of life, Presidential Spokesman Mohan
Samaranayake said.
The President also mentioned that Minister Jeyaraj Fernandopulle and
several others were killed in a bomb attack some time back, while
getting ready to start a marathon.
He noted that Sri Lankan’s fully understand the brutality of such
acts and the pain it causes.
According to Samaranayake, in the same message, the President had
called all world leaders to get together against the scourge of
terrorism. President Rajapaksa also called the bombing an act of
cowardice. |
